Grief affects everyone at some point in their life. One of our goals is to create a community around death and dying so that children do not feel alone while they grieve. At our Center, we provide individual grief counseling and support groups.
Guiding Pathways
Our Guiding Pathways program provides 1-1 counseling for children and teens ages 5-18. Counseling is specifically related to grief and loss and the lifestyle changes associated with death. We know everyone’s grief journey is unique and we provide healing and coping skills to meet each child’s specific needs. We do this by starting with a consultation with our Clinical Director, followed by an assessment, and then feedback for the best-individualized plan.
Healing Pathways
Healing Pathways is comprised of our signature 6-week grief group that runs twice a year, as well as one-night events. Our groups help children, teens, and caregivers understand death and the normal grieving process. Families learn positive coping skills and are connected to a community that embraces their healing process.
